Property is move-in ready.
Although the building dates to 1966, the unit is well-maintained and move-in ready. It features a recently renovated bathroom with modern vertical stack tile and contemporary gold fixtures (likely <5 years old). The kitchen has been updated with stainless steel appliances and painted cabinetry. While some dated elements like popcorn ceilings remain, the overall condition is functional and refreshed, fitting the 5-15 year renovation window for a 'Good' rating.

Living area discrepancy between mls listing and other public or private record. mls listing living area = 775, other record living area = 1018. Bedroom count discrepancy between mls listing and other public or private record. mls listing bedroom count = 1, other record bedroom count = 2.
The monthly HOA fee of $480 is relatively high for a one-bedroom property, which may impact the overall affordability and monthly carrying costs for potential buyers.
The property is noted as having no specific view, which could be a competitive disadvantage compared to other units in the coastal Long Beach area that offer ocean or city vistas.
